Hi, I am new here... I thought this might be the right place for some advices. I tried searching for this on the forums but found nothing. Sorry if it has been covered before.

The thing is that I am a very petite built 26 year old. I am about 175cm (5'7 I think) and not exactly skinny but just allover petite. I think my neck size is 13.5 - 14, chest around 32.

I have no problems with my build and do not wish to dress it away but the problem lies in the difficulty of finding clothing that fits (like it should).

To give you an idea what my style preference is, I would point to the Dior Homme 2005 spring collection. In that collection Slimane even uses models that have my build. See photos below.

00024m.jpg


00010m.jpg


Dior Homme is about the only label I can sometimes get the right fit but it's a expensive clothing habit for a student. Until this day I haven't found a perfect fitting dress shirt or a (ready to wear) suit anywhere... The only perfect fitting jacket I have is from Japan and the only suit I own was tailor made.

So..
1) Does anyone know of a clothing label which has Slimane-esque fits of sweaters, jackets, shirts and such - in small sizes (xs and s)
2) What are my options regarding suits. I would give so much to get a slim fitting suit!

Hope you guys can help.

Thanks!

For less expensive brands I would check out Ben Sherman's SoHo fit for casual wear. Other brands to look out for would be H&M and Zara, as they usually have slim fitting clothes. G-Star also makes their clothes much more slim fitting, and they have quite a nice collection of sweaters, jackets, and shirts.


More expensive brands with slim fits include:
Band of outsiders
Nice Collective
A.P.C.
 

Holdfast

Zara definitely has some slim stuff. Hugo Boss slim-fit shirts can be VERY slim. One I had to give away because it became skin-tight after laundry!

Any of the higher end designer brands--especially in Europe--have a 34 and are usually slim. For example Costume National.

I don't find APC that slim--the shirts are also unusually long.

I'm even skinnier than you, with a 30in chest, and unfortunately I haven't found any company that fits like Dior Homme. Their sweaters in a xxs and suits/jackets in a 40/42P fit perfectly. For dress shirts though you should give Jantzen a try if you haven't already. For sweaters you might want to try some of the Japanese brands like Lad Musician and Julius.
